Two problems related to car stall have been reported for the 2008 Infiniti G35. The most recently reported issues are listed below.
Almost daily stalling at low speeds. When coming to a slowdown, the vehicle will stall with no error codes or lights given except for power completely turning off. This has resulted in numerous near misses since steering is then not powered and at times in the middle of an intersection. Restart is possible by putting the car in neutral and restarting. I worry that this can cause a wreck when stalling in the middle of the intersection with traffic coming. At times, when coming to a slowdown, the car will stutter as if rpms drop very low but does not stall. The stall and near stall happens frequently.
The contact owns a 2008 Infiniti G35. The contact stated that while driving at 3 mph, the vehicle stalled. The vehicle restarted to normal function. The failure recurred on ten occasions. The vehicle was taken to an independent mechanic where it was diagnosed that the cam shaft position timing was over advanced for banks 1 and 2.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was not notified of the failure. The approximate failure mileage was 115,000.
